<p>I&#8217;m always looking at this kind of stuff to see what kind of subtleties the bigwigs are pushing in terms of market perception and image.  If you&#8217;d pay attention to it you&#8217;d realize its EVERYWHERE&#8230;.It worked for Jesse McCartney didn&#8217;t it?<br />
So, the video is saturated with sensuality of course, but how is it achieved? It&#8217;s the subtleties that make a HUGE difference. (Hand placement, body positioning, camera angles). Theres a sensual tension between the guy and girl right? It&#8217;s not what they explicitly say but what is left up to you to perceive.</p>
<p>In an engagement session it can be a bit tough to convey an intimate interactions. It&#8217;s my job to make people feel comfortable&#8230;Of course you probably can&#8217;t take it to this level many times but sometimes it works. It&#8217;s good to try it just to see what happens. If nothing else you might get some funny out takes when the couple burst out in hysterical laughter after trying something remotely sensual in front of a camera. No! I don&#8217;t mean dirty&#8230;I mean intimate. Get over it. It&#8217;s not a big deal. Take a few cues from the industry leaders. Clearly it makes for great visualization.</p>
